Features that Stand Out
The app offers a variety of features that are perfect for outdoor enthusiasts. Whether you’re into sailing, surfing, or just love spending time outside, Windfinder has something for everyone.
- Wind Forecasts: The app provides detailed wind forecasts that are updated every three hours. You can view wind speed, direction, and even gusts, which is crucial for planning any outdoor activity.
- Weather Maps: With an interactive weather map, you can visually track weather changes. It includes data on temperature, precipitation, and cloud coverage, ensuring you're prepared for whatever Mother Nature throws your way.
- Favorites and Custom Alerts: You can save your favorite spots, making it super easy to check conditions at your go-to locations. Plus, setting up custom alerts means you’ll get notified about significant weather changes.

Room for Improvement
As much as I love Windfinder, no app is perfect. While it does a fantastic job with wind and weather predictions, I found the wave data could be a bit more detailed. For surfers or those who rely heavily on wave conditions, this might be a slight drawback. Also, while the app is mostly intuitive, a brief tutorial for first-time users could make the initial experience smoother.
